Output 39b59cd2b8c35e3baeab7e6a44bd8d099d258ba45b589e21b7ee4e49a7b27f00:0

value
136689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 527e7e6c2f608a5ac3fa2f74e9ea89f9dfe3a01f OP_EQUAL
address
39DCsDhhcoqNchd9t1j32kg9BVSqN9Lrq8
transaction
39b59cd2b8c35e3baeab7e6a44bd8d099d258ba45b589e21b7ee4e49a7b27f00
confirmations
431402
spent
true